Scholarship Overview

The University of Bristol Think Big Scholarship is a financial award designed for international students planning to pursue full-time undergraduate or taught master’s programs in the UK. The program provides significant fee waivers, allowing successful candidates to focus on their academic and research goals at one of the UK’s leading research universities.

Can Pakistani Students Apply?

Yes, Pakistani students are eligible to apply for this scholarship. The university states that the program is open to "All Countries," provided that the applicant is classified as an overseas (international) fee-paying student.

Funding and Benefits

Financial support varies based on the level of study:

  • Undergraduate Students: Awards are valued at £6,500 and £13,000 per year for up to four years of study.
  • Postgraduate Students: Awards are valued at £6,500, £13,000, and £26,000 for the first year of study.

Eligibility Criteria

Applicants must meet specific requirements to be considered:

  • Undergraduate: You must apply for a full-time, in-person course. Note that Medicine, Dentistry, and Veterinary Science are excluded. You must receive an offer by April 24, 2027, and meet all UCAS conditions by August 31, 2027.
  • Postgraduate: You must apply for a one-year, full-time taught master’s program. You must receive an offer by April 24, 2027, and meet all university entry requirements.

Required Documents

While the university uses a standard scholarship form, students must have their University of Bristol student ID, which is obtained after applying to their chosen course of study.

Application Timeline

Applications are typically open from October until April each year. Prospective students are advised to secure their university admission early to ensure they have the necessary student ID for the scholarship portal.

Selection Process

The university uses a centralized application form. By submitting this form, the university automatically assesses your eligibility for several different scholarship opportunities available at the institution.

How to Apply

  1. Secure University Admission: First, submit an application for your chosen program via UCAS for undergraduate studies or the university portal for postgraduate studies to receive a student ID.
  2. Submit Scholarship Application: Use the official university scholarship portal to submit your Think Big application form.

Pakistan-Specific Application Advice

Pakistani students should ensure their passport and academic credentials are ready well in advance of the April deadline. Because the scholarship requires meeting specific conditional offers, ensure you prioritize your English language proficiency tests and academic transcript verification to meet the August deadline for undergraduate conditions.

Important Terms and Limitations

  • Scholarships are for September 2027 entry only and cannot be deferred.
  • If you defer your admission, the scholarship will not be transferred to a later start date.
  • The application form covers multiple awards; if you fail to choose a program by the deadline, you may be rendered ineligible.
